网络安全漏洞扫描:如何在代码阶段发现并修复该漏洞。
网络安全漏洞扫描:如何在代码阶段发现并修复该漏洞。
随着互联网的飞速发展,网络安全问题日益突出,各种安全漏洞层出不穷。而网络安全漏洞扫描成为了越来越重要的一环。该如何在代码阶段发现并修复该漏洞呢?本文将对此进行详细介绍。
1. 了解常见的漏洞类型
首先,我们要了解一些常见的漏洞类型,例如:SQL注入、XSS跨站脚本攻击、CSRF跨站请求攻击等。只有深入了解这些漏洞类型,我们才能在代码阶段充分考虑如何避免这些漏洞。
2. 使用漏洞扫描工具
接下来,我们可以使用一些漏洞扫描工具来扫描代码中是否存在这些漏洞。常见的扫描工具有:openVAS、Nessus、Acunetix等。这些工具会检测代码中是否存在常见的漏洞,并给出修复建议。但是,这些扫描工具并不能保证完全检测到所有的漏洞。
3. 安全编码规范
安全编码规范是预防代码中安全漏洞的重要手段。一些常见的安全编码规范包括:不要使用默认账号和密码、禁止使用eval函数、避免使用明文密码等。当我们遵循这些安全编码规范时,能够在代码阶段避免一些简单的漏洞。
4. 静态代码分析
静态代码分析是一种检测代码中潜在漏洞的技术。该技术会对源代码进行分析,找出潜在的漏洞,并给出修复建议。常见的静态代码分析工具有:SonarQube、Coverity、PMD等。
5. 安全审计
安全审计是一种深入检查代码中漏洞的方法。该方法是通过对代码逐行检查,找出代码中的漏洞并给出修复建议。它可以检测到静态代码分析工具或漏洞扫描工具检测不出的漏洞。但是,该方法需要耗费大量的时间和人力。
总结
在代码阶段发现并修复漏洞是预防安全问题的重要手段。我们可以通过了解常见漏洞类型、使用漏洞扫描工具、遵循安全编码规范、进行静态代码分析和安全审计等方法来预防安全问题。当然,预防安全问题还需要持续关注社区中的最新安全漏洞和解决方法。

猜你喜欢LIKE
相关推荐HOT
更多>>
使用Ansible来自动化你的Linux服务器管理
使用Ansible来自动化你的Linux服务器管理随着软件系统的不断发展,服务器数量的不断上升,日常的服务器管理变得越来越复杂。为了提高效率和安全...详情>>
2023-12-20 22:35:10
云计算与人工智能云技术如何促进人工智能应用的发展?
云计算与人工智能:云技术如何促进人工智能应用的发展?随着云计算技术和人工智能技术的不断发展,人工智能应用越来越广泛,从智能家居到智能医...详情>>
2023-12-20 21:23:10
看看黑客是如何愉快地使用Ransomware攻击的
Ransomware是一种已经被广泛使用的恶意软件,它可以通过加密受害者的文件来勒索赎金。黑客已经开始利用这种恶意软件来攻击个人用户和企业网络,...详情>>
2023-12-20 00:59:09
如何保护区块链交易不被黑客攻击?这里有一份实用指南
如何保护区块链交易不被黑客攻击?这里有一份实用指南区块链技术被广泛运用于数字货币等领域,但随着应用范围的扩大,安全问题日益凸显,黑客攻...详情>>
2023-12-19 22:35:09热门推荐
单容器到多容器部署,如何优化你的Docker架构?
沸使用Ansible来自动化你的Linux服务器管理
热云计算与人工智能云技术如何促进人工智能应用的发展?
热虚拟化技术VMware和KVM技术比较,如何选择?
新云计算下的DevOps如何实现快速交付与持续集成?
云计算下的容器化趋势如何实现应用快速迭代和持续交付
Linux下的应用性能优化从代码到部署的全流程分析
必读文章运维工程师必须知道的Linux内核优化技巧
现代云安全性容器、Kubernetes、运维和监控
从菜鸟到高手手把手教你掌握一些常用的Linux命令
Linux的安全性如何保护你的服务器不被黑客攻击?
Linux服务器的监控和警报使用Nagios来实现
从架构设计到实现,一文读懂Linux高性能网络编程
Linux内核深入浅出让你彻底摆脱系统崩溃的隐患!
技术干货






